Este estudio realiza un investigación empírica comparando las dificultades que se derivan de la utilización del valor razonable (VR) y del coste histórico (CH) en el sector agrícola. Se analiza también la fiabilidad de ambos métodos de valoración para la interpretación de la información y la toma de decisiones por parte de los agentes que actúan en el sector. Mediante un experimento realizado con estudiantes, agricultores y contables que operan en el sector agrícola, se halla que estos tienen más dificultades, cometen mayores errores e interpretan peor la información contable realizada a CH que la realizada a VR. Entrevistas en profundidad con agricultores y contables agrícolas desvelan prácticas contables defectuosas derivadas de la necesidad de aplicar el CH en el sector en España. Dadas las complejidades del cálculo del coste de los activos biológicos y el predominio de pequeñas explotaciones en el sector en los países occidentales avanzados, el estudio concluye que la contabilidad a VR constituye una mejoría de utilización y desarrollo de la contabilidad en el sector que la confeccionada a CH. Asimismo, el CH transmite una peor representación de la situación real de las explotaciones agrícolas.

RESUMELes modèles classiques sur l'évolution des chromosomes sexuels supposent que des gènes sexe- antagonistes s'accumulent sur les chromosomes sexuels, entraînant ainsi l'apparition d'une région non- recombinante, qui se répand progressivement en favorisant l'accumulation de mutations délétères. En accord avec cette théorie, les chromosomes sexuels que l'on observe aujourd'hui chez les mammifères et les oiseaux sont considérablement différenciés. En revanche, chez la plupart des vertébrés ectothermes, les chromosomes sexuels sont indifférenciés et il existe une impressionnante diversité de mécanismes de détermination du sexe. Au cours de cette thèse, j'ai étudié l'évolution des chromosomes sexuels chez les vertébrés ectothermes, en outre pour mieux comprendre ce contraste avec les vertébrés endothermes. L'hypothèse « high-turnover » postule que les chromosomes sexuels sont remplacés régulièrement à partir d'autosomes afin d'éviter leur dégénérescence. L'hypothèse « fountain-of-youth » propose que la recombinaison entre le chromosome X et le chromosome Y au sein de femelles XY empêche la dégénérescence. Les résultats de ma thèse, basés sur des études théoriques et empiriques, suggèrent que les deux processus peuvent être entraînés par l'environnement et ainsi jouent un rôle important dans l'évolution des chromosomes sexuels chez les vertébrés ectothermes.SUMMARYClassical models of sex-chromosome evolution assume that sexually antagonistic genes accumulate on sex chromosomes leading to a non-recombining region, which progressively expands and favors the accumulation of deleterious mutations. Concordant with this theory, sex chromosomes in extant mammals and birds are considerably differentiated. In most ectothermic vertebrates, such as frogs, however, sex chromosomes are undifferentiated and a striking diversity of sex determination systems is observed. This thesis was aimed to investigate this apparent contrast of sex chromosome evolution between endothermic and ectothermic vertebrates. The "high-turnover" hypothesis holds that sex chromosomes arose regularly from autosomes preventing decay. The "fountain-of-youth" hypothesis posits that sex chromosomes undergo episodic X-Y recombination in sex-reversed XY females, thereby purging ("rejuvenating") the Y chromosome. We suggest that both processes likely played an important role in sex chromosome evolution of ectothermic vertebrates. The literature largely views sex determination as a dichotomous process: individual sex is assumed to be determined either by genetic (genotypic sex determination, GSD) or by environmental factors (environmental sex determination, ESD), most often temperature (temperature sex determination, TSD). We endorsed an alternative view, which sees GSD and TSD as the ends of a continuum. The conservatism of molecular processes among different systems of sex determination strongly supports the continuum view. We proposed to define sex as a threshold trait underlain by a liability factor, and reaction norms allowing modeling interactions between genotypic and temperature effects. We showed that temperature changes (due to e.g., climatic changes or range expansions) are expected to provoke turnovers in sex-determination mechanisms maintaining homomorphic sex chromosomes. The balanced lethal system of crested newts might be the result of such a sex determination turnover, originating from two variants of ancient Y-chromosomes. Observations from a group of tree frogs, on the other hand, supported the 'fountain of youth' hypothesis. We then showed that low rates of sex- reversals in species with GSD might actually be adaptive considering joint effects of deleterious mutation purging and sexually antagonistic selection. Ongoing climatic changes are expected to threaten species with TSD by biasing population sex ratios. In contrast, species with GSD are implicitly assumed immune against such changes, because genetic systems are thought to necessarily produce even sex ratios. We showed that this assumption may be wrong and that sex-ratio biases by climatic changes may represent a previously unrecognized extinction threat for some GSD species.

The traditional model of learning based on knowledge transfer doesn't promote the acquisition of information-related competencies and development of autonomous learning. More needs to be done to embrace learner-centred approaches, based on constructivism, collaboration and co-operation. This new learning paradigm is aligned with the European Higher Education Area (EHEA) requirements. In this sense, a learning experience based in faculty' librarian collaboration was seen as the best option for promoting student engagement and also a way to increase information-related competences in Open University of Catalonia (UOC) academic context. This case study outlines the benefits of teacher-librarian collaboration in terms of pedagogy innovation, resources management and introduction of open educational resources (OER) in virtual classrooms, Information literacy (IL) training and use of 2.0 tools in teaching. Our faculty-librarian's collaboration aims to provide an example of technology-enhanced learning and demonstrate how working together improves the quality and relevance of educational resources in UOC's virtual classrooms. Under this new approach, while teachers change their role from instructors to facilitators of the learning process and extend their reach to students, libraries acquire an important presence in the academic learning communities.

The main objective of this research paper was to synthesize, integrate and analyze the theoretical foundation of the resource-based view of the firm on sustainable competitive advantage. Accordingly, this research was a literature research employing the methodology of interpretative study of concept and unobtrusive measures. The core and majority of the research data was gathered from the major online journal databases. Only peer-reviewed articles from highly-esteemed journals on the subject of competitive advantage were used. The theoretical core of the research paper was centred on resources, capabilities, and the sustainability dilemma of competitive advantage. Furthermore, other strategic management concepts relating to the resource-based view of the firm were used with reference to the research objectives. The resource-based view of the firm continues to be a controversial but important are of strategic management research on sustainable competitive advantage. Consequently, the theoretical foundation and the empirical testing of the framework needs further work. However, it is evident that internal organizational factors in the form of resources and capabilities are vital for the formation of sustainable competitive advantage. Resources and capabilities are not, however, valuable on their own - competitive advantage requires seamless interplay and complementarity between bundles of resources and capabilities.

Diplomityön tavoitteina oli antaa yleiskuva eri mobiiliteknologioistaja niihin liittyvistä käsitteistä, antaa käsitys mobiilisovellusten toimintaympäristöstä ja kuvata ja arvioda määrätyt mobiilit pilottisovellukset. Ensin työssä kerätään tietoa mobiilista ympäristöstä, laitteista, käyttöympäristöstä ja sovelluksista. Sitten työssä esitetään yleisesti mobiiliteknologiat, laitteiden eroavuudet ja erinäisiä tekijöitä, joita tulee ottaa huomioon mobiilien sovellusten kehittämisessä. Seuraavaksi työn aihepiiriin kuuluvat mobiilisovellukset on kuvattu ja pilotoitu. Lopuksi on muodostettu johtopäätökset ja suositukset sovellusten kehittämiseksi. Sovellusten pilotoinnista selvisi, että sovellusten toiminnallisuuteen eri virhetapauksissa ei ole kiinnitetty riittävästi huomiota. Lisäksi työssä pohditaan, josko kaikkien sovellusten pitäisi pohjautua Internet-teknologiaan.

This paper presents empirical research comparing the accounting difficulties that arise from the use of two valuation methods for biological assets, fair value (FV) and historical cost (HC) accounting, in the agricultural sector. It also compares how reliable each valuation method is in the decision-making process of agents within the sector. By conducting an experiment with students, farmers, and accountants operating in the agricultural sector, we find that they have more difficulties, make larger miscalculations and make poorer judgements with HC accounting than with FV accounting. In-depth interviews uncover flawed accounting practices in the agricultural sector in Spain in order to meet HC accounting requirements. Given the complexities of cost calculation for biological assets and the predominance of small family business units in advanced Western countries, the study concludes that accounting can be more easily applied in the agricultural sector under FV than HC accounting, and that HC conveys a less accurate grasp of the real situation of a farm.

The purpose of this paper is to analyze the combination of institutional factors and technology advances as determinants of payment systems choice. The theoretical set up suggests that countries entering into a new institutional environment approach accepting group attitudes towards payment choices as a consequence of institutional pressure and technology development. We apply the results of the model to 2004 European Union enlargement process. Results confirm the relevance of both institutional environment and technology development in retail payment system decisions of newly acceded countries.

Global population aging over recent years has been linked to poorer health outcomes and higher healthcare expenditure. Policies focusing on healthy aging are currently being developed but a complete understanding of health determinants is needed to guide these efforts. The built environment and other external factors have been added to the International Classification of Functioning as important determinants of health and disability. Although the relationship between the built environment and health has been widely examined in working age adults, research focusing on elderly people is relatively recent. In this review, we provide a comprehensive synthesis of the evidence on the built environment and health in the elderly.

The objective of this work was to determine the effect of environmental variables and supplementation levels on physiological parameters of Moxotó goats in confined and semi-confined rising systems, in the Brazilian semi-arid region. The semi-confined individuals were kept on a grass based diet during the day and arrested in the end of the afternoon. The confined animals were kept in a management center, receiving two diets composed by forage cactus and maniçoba hay into two different levels (0.5 and 1.5% of the body weight). Inside the management center and in the external environment the environmental comfort parameters were set high during the afternoon period characterizing a situation of thermal discomfort for the animals. During the morning the semi-confined animals presented an average respiratory frequency (69.5 mov min-1) and rectal temperature (39.5 ºC) higher than the confined ones (62.6 mov min-1 and 39.0 ºC, respectively). The confined and semi-confined animals were able to maintain their rectal temperature within normal limits, with increase in the cardiac beatings rate and respiratory frequency. The greater percentage of the used supplementations (1.5%) seemed to increase rectal temperature in the two studied rising systems.

Biofilms constitute a physical barrier, protecting the encased bacteria from detergents and sanitizers. The objective of this work was to analyze the effectiveness of sodium hypochlorite (NaOCl) against strains of Staphylococcus aureus isolated from raw milk of cows with subclinical mastitis and Staphylococcus aureus isolated from the milking environment (blowers and milk conducting tubes). The results revealed that, in the presence of NaOCl (150ppm), the number of adhered cells of the twelve S. aureus strains was significantly reduced. When the same strains were evaluated in biofilm condition, different results were obtained. It was found that, after a contact period of five minutes with NaOCl (150ppm), four strains (two strains from milk , one from the blowers and one from a conductive rubber) were still able to grow. Although with the increasing contact time between the bacteria and the NaOCl (150ppm), no growth was detected for any of the strains. Concerning the efficiency of NaOCl on total biofilm biomass formation by each S. aureus strain, a decrease was observed when these strains were in contact with 150 ppm NaOCl for a total period of 10 minutes. This study highlights the importance of a correct sanitation protocol of all the milk processing units which can indeed significantly reduce the presence of microorganisms, leading to a decrease of cow´s mastitis and milk contamination.
